Measuring Return on Investment (ROI) for Digital Campaigns
In today’s data-driven digital landscape, marketing success isn’t defined by impressions or clicks alone — measurable results determine it. Every business wants to know one thing: “Are my marketing efforts generating profit?” This is where the best marketing agency focuses on measuring ROI (Return on Investment) for digital campaigns.
ROI is the ultimate performance indicator that evaluates how effectively a marketing campaign turns investments into revenue. Without measuring ROI, businesses risk wasting budgets on strategies that don’t deliver tangible returns. By calculating and analyzing ROI, marketers gain valuable insights into what works, what doesn’t, and where to focus future efforts for maximum impact.
What Is ROI in Digital Marketing?
Return on Investment (ROI) in digital marketing measures the profitability of your online campaigns. It’s a ratio that compares the net profit from a marketing effort to the Cost invested in it.
The basic formula is simple:
ROI = (Net Profit / Cost of Investment) × 100
For example, if you spend $1,000 on a Google Ads campaign and generate $4,000 in sales, your ROI is 300%. That means for every dollar you invest, you earn three dollars in profit.
However, ROI in digital campaigns is not always straightforward — it can vary based on business goals, attribution models, and customer lifetime value. Therefore, marketers often combine quantitative metrics (such as revenue and costs) with qualitative insights (like engagement and brand awareness) to provide a comprehensive evaluation of performance.
Why Measuring ROI Is Essential for Digital Campaigns
Understanding ROI enables marketing teams and business owners to make smarter, data-driven decisions. Here’s why it’s crucial:
1. It Defines Campaign Success
Without ROI measurement, you cannot determine whether your campaigns are profitable or merely generating vanity metrics, such as clicks or impressions.
2. It Helps Optimize Budget Allocation
When you know which campaigns produce the highest ROI, you can allocate more resources to those strategies and cut down on underperforming ones.
3. It Enhances Accountability
ROI provides transparency by holding marketing efforts accountable to tangible business outcomes — not just activity levels.
4. It Improves Forecasting
Historical ROI data helps predict future campaign performance and guide long-term planning.
5. It Strengthens Client and Stakeholder Trust
For agencies and marketing teams, showing ROI builds credibility and proves the value of your work in financial terms.
Key Metrics for Measuring ROI in Digital Campaigns
To calculate ROI effectively, it’s essential to track multiple performance indicators. Some of the most valuable metrics used by the best marketing agency include:
Conversion Rate
The percentage of visitors who complete a desired action — like making a purchase, signing up, or downloading content.
Cost per Acquisition (CPA)
The total Cost required to acquire a new customer through a specific campaign or channel.
Customer Lifetime Value (CLV)
The projected total revenue generated from a customer throughout their entire relationship with your business.
Click-Through Rate (CTR)
Measures how many people clicked on your ad or link compared to the total number who saw it, indicating engagement quality.
Revenue per Channel
Breaks down which digital marketing channels — SEO, paid ads, email, or social media — generate the highest revenue relative to spend.
How to Measure ROI for Digital Campaigns Step-by-Step
Step 1 – Define Clear Campaign Goals
Start by identifying measurable objectives. Whether your goal is to increase website sales, generate qualified leads, or boost sign-ups, your ROI calculation should align with these targets.
Step 2 – Track Campaign Costs
Include all direct and indirect costs, such as ad spend, design, copywriting, software subscriptions, and employee hours.
Step 3 – Measure Conversions and Revenue
Utilize analytics tools to track conversions accurately. Link them to monetary value, such as sales revenue or average order value.
Step 4 – Calculate ROI
Apply the ROI formula:
ROI = (Revenue – Cost) / Cost × 100
Step 5 – Analyze and Optimize
Compare ROI across channels and campaigns to identify top performers. Adjust your strategy accordingly to maximize profitability.
Tools for Measuring ROI in Digital Campaigns
Several powerful tools simplify ROI measurement and provide detailed performance insights:
- Google Analytics 4 (GA4): Tracks conversions, traffic sources, and user behavior, giving a complete overview of marketing ROI.
- Google Ads Dashboard: Provides real-time ROI reports on pay-per-click (PPC) performance.
- HubSpot: Combines CRM and marketing analytics to track ROI throughout the buyer’s journey.
- Facebook Ads Manager: Measures engagement, conversions, and Cost per result for paid social campaigns.
- SEMrush or Ahrefs: Track SEO campaign performance, keyword rankings, and organic traffic value.
These tools integrate seamlessly to provide a holistic view of how marketing investments translate into business results.
Challenges in Measuring ROI for Digital Campaigns
Even experienced marketers and any marketing agency struggle to calculate ROI accurately due to several challenges:
1. Complex Customer Journeys
In digital marketing, customers interact across multiple touchpoints — emails, ads, blogs, and social posts — making attribution tricky.
2. Incomplete Data Tracking
If tracking pixels or analytics tags aren’t correctly configured, you might miss conversions or misattribute revenue.
3. Non-Monetary Goals
Some campaigns focus on brand awareness or engagement, where ROI is harder to quantify financially.
4. Attribution Model Variations
Different attribution models (first-click, last-click, and linear) can lead to varying ROI calculations, depending on which interaction receives credit for the conversion.
5. Data Silos
When data from different platforms isn’t integrated, it’s challenging to get a unified picture of campaign performance.
Advanced ROI Measurement Techniques
Once you master the basics, advanced techniques can offer deeper insights into ROI performance.
Multi-Touch Attribution
Rather than crediting a single source, this method assigns value to all touchpoints along the customer journey, providing a more accurate ROI picture.
Marketing Mix Modeling
Analyzes the combined impact of various marketing activities (digital and offline) on overall ROI.
Predictive Analytics
Utilizes machine learning to forecast future ROI based on past data trends, enabling marketers to optimize budget allocation proactively.
Incrementality Testing
Measures how much of your conversion volume is directly attributable to your marketing efforts versus organic demand.
Cross-Channel ROI Analysis
Evaluates how multiple marketing channels — such as SEO, social media, and PPC — work together to drive total ROI.
ROI Benchmarks by Digital Channel
Different marketing channels deliver varying ROI levels depending on the business model and strategy.
| Channel | Average ROI | Key Notes |
|---|---|---|
| SEO | 700%+ | Long-term compounding returns with low acquisition cost. |
| Email Marketing | 4000% | Highest ROI due to minimal cost and personalized communication. |
| Paid Search (PPC) | 200% | Fast but expensive; ROI depends on keyword strategy. |
| Social Media Ads | 150% | Great for engagement and retargeting conversions. |
| Content Marketing | 300% | Builds authority and drives steady organic leads. |
These figures vary by industry, but they serve as a baseline for assessing campaign performance.
Improving ROI in Digital Marketing Campaigns
Boosting ROI requires a blend of optimization, testing, and strategic alignment. Here’s how to get started:
- Refine Target Audience: Use analytics to identify high-intent audiences most likely to convert.
- Optimize Landing Pages: Ensure pages load quickly, have clear and compelling CTAs, and align with ad intent.
- Leverage Automation: Automate email workflows, retargeting ads, and reporting to save time and resources.
- Test and Iterate: Use A/B testing to identify which creative elements deliver the best ROI.
- Integrate Data Sources: Combine analytics, CRM, and ad platforms for complete visibility into marketing performance.
The Role of ROI in Digital Marketing Strategy
ROI is more than a financial metric — it’s a strategic compass for decision-making. By consistently measuring ROI, businesses can:
- Set realistic performance goals.
- Justify marketing budgets to stakeholders.
- Identify growth opportunities and scale successful campaigns.
- Align marketing and sales objectives for unified growth and success.
A culture of ROI-driven marketing fosters accountability and continuous improvement, ensuring every campaign moves your business closer to profitability.
Final Thoughts
Measuring ROI for digital campaigns is essential for sustainable marketing success. It transforms guesswork into clarity, ensuring that every dollar spent brings measurable returns. With the right tools, metrics, and analysis, you can identify your most profitable channels, optimize campaign efficiency, and scale your business strategically.
In the modern marketing ecosystem, those who track, analyze, and act on ROI insights don’t just compete — they lead.
FAQS
What is ROI in digital marketing?
ROI measures the financial return from your digital marketing investments, showing how much profit you earn compared to what you spend.
How do I calculate ROI for a digital campaign?
Use the formula: (Revenue – Cost) / Cost × 100. For example, if you spend $1,000 and earn $4,000, your ROI is 300%.
Which tools help measure ROI effectively?
Google Analytics, HubSpot, Facebook Ads Manager, and SEMrush are among the most effective tools for tracking ROI.
How can I improve my digital marketing ROI?
Optimize targeting, refine landing pages, conduct A/B tests, and prioritize channels with the highest conversion rates.
Why is ROI important in marketing strategy?
ROI ensures that marketing activities align with business goals, proving the financial value of campaigns and guiding future investment decisions.


